At the Australian Research Data Commons (ARDC), we are accelerating Australian research and innovation by driving excellence in the creation, analysis and retention of high-quality data assets.
We partner with the research community and industry to build leading-edge digital research infrastructure to provide Australian researchers with competitive advantage through data.
This isn't just a standard accounting role working at a single university. Our financials are _complex, span 10 universities and multiple financial systems_. At ARDC we also run our own company structure which sits above this complex multi University structure.
